UU Utica Presents Grant to Central New York Conservancy

The Unitarian Universalist Church of Utica will present $1,000 to the Central New York Conservancy  in support of the Peace Garden being developed in FT Proctor Park and other park improvements. The presentation will take place on Wednesday May, 26 at 4:30 PM at Proctor Park. This contribution was funded by a grant from the New York State Convention of Universalists to support the social justice work of UU Congregations in this region of the state.


Social and climate justice are an important part of the mission of the UU Church of Utica and improvements to the Proctor Park and creation of a Peace Garden designated by the International Institute for Peace Through Tourism align with this mission. This work will enhance and expand access to nature and provide the community with more opportunities for exercise, fresh air, peaceful contemplation.  Newly planted trees will help improve the atmosphere by absorbing carbon gasses and producing oxygen. The Peace Garden will honor the diverse population of Utica, especially refugees who have come here to escape political violence, and highlights their contributions to our community.”
